Shop Similar ProductsWhy We Like the Felix Step On Snowboard Boot
The Women's Felix Step On Snowboard Boot provides a responsive flex pattern and plentiful support while effortlessly engaging into our Step On bindings in mere seconds. It uses a Dual Zone Boa system, which provides independent tightening over the external boot shell and ankle zones, to secure us in much like the ankle straps of a traditional binding would. Like all of Burton's Step On boots, the Felix provides plenty of comfort thanks to a specialized midsole with integrated cushioning and a supportive, thermo-moldable lining.
Details
- Step On boot made for a versatile performance across the resort
- Medium flex conforms to riders of varying styles and expertise
- Thermo-moldable liner gets you a personalized and comfortable fit
- Responsive cushioning dampens impact and keeps its form
- Step On outsole clicks in fast and secure to your Step On binding
- Dual Zone BOA closure for quick on and off, straps you in tight
- Underfoot reflective foil traps heat to keep your feet warm

So, I read a lot of reviews before I chose this boot mainly because I was intrigued by the ankle strap. I read reviews that said to order a half size larger and that they were stiff. I am a size 8 normally, and I?ve only ever wore burton boots so I already knew my size SHOULD have been an 8, however the reviews I read were right, these run a half size small. My toes are against the tip of the boot even after trying to wear them around the house for about an hour. I?m 5?6, 240lbs, and have larger calves however I still have always been able to wear my true to size 8. I havnt always been overweight but even my boots from when I was much skinnier still fit me. These boots are more than stiff, they are like trying to fit a square in a circle. It took me well over a minute just to try and wiggle my foot into the boots and it was not a comfortable process. The inner ?soft? boot has Velcro on either side of the tongue to secure the tongue in place, but these just make the boot fit oddly and honestly make a pressure point in the shin area, I couldn?t even Velcro them so it was a waste, terrible design concept with the Velcro, it?s not practical for an every day rider unless u are petite sized. I cannot express the amount of stiffness in this boot, I?ve NEVER worn a boot this stiff, it?s insane. I don?t think I can comfortably ride in these, I?m going to return for a regular burton boa step on boot. Don?t waste your money, get the normal kind of boot without the ankle strap. I honestly thought the ankle strap would make a difference, it doesn?t. Trust Me, I?ve been boarding since I was 10, I?m not 35. I?m super disappointed, I thought it would be a game changer, it?s not. These or super uncomfortable.
